Total number of symptoms | ||||
---|---|---|---|---|
Gulf War veterans Mean (SD) | Comparison group Mean (SD) | Adjusted ratio of means (95% CI)* | p value | |
*Ratios of means are adjusted for service type, rank, age (<20, 20–24, 25–34, ⩾35 years), education, and marital status by negative binomial regression. | ||||
†p values shown for service type, rank, and age result from a test of whether the ratio of the mean total number of symptoms between Gulf War veterans and the comparison group are the same at each level of service type, rank, or age. | ||||
‡“Other ranks—supervisory” includes all non-commissioned officer ranks. These ranks were considered to hold supervisory positions, with the lowest rank being Leading Seamen in the Navy and Corporal in the Army and Air Force. | ||||
Total study population | 14.7 (11.1) | 11.3 (9.2) | 1.3 (1.2 to 1.4) | <0.001 |
Subgroup (at Gulf War) | ||||
Service type | ||||
Navy | 14.9 (11.2) | 11.2 (9.3) | 1.3 (1.3 to 1.4) | 0.164† |
Army | 16.6 (11.6) | 14.1 (9.8) | 1.1 (1.0 to 1.4) | |
Air Force | 11.4 (9.7) | 9.5 (8.0) | 1.2 (1.0 to 1.5) | |
Rank | ||||
Officer | 11.0 (8.5) | 8.8 (7.9) | 1.3 (1.1 to 1.5) | 0.087† |
Other ranks—supervisory‡ | 15.1 (11.2) | 12.5 (9.4) | 1.3 (1.2 to 1.4) | |
Other ranks—non-supervisory | 16.3 (11.9) | 11.4 (9.6) | 1.5 (1.3 to 1.6) | |
Age | ||||
<20 years | 16.2 (11.7) | 9.8 (8.6) | 1.6 (1.4 to 2.0) | 0.063† |
20–24 years | 14.5 (11.1) | 10.8 (9.1) | 1.3 (1.2 to 1.5) | |
25–34 years | 14.9 (10.9) | 11.2 (8.7) | 1.3 (1.2 to 1.4) | |
⩾35 years | 14.9 (11.5) | 13.0 (10.9) | 1.2 (1.0 to 1.4) |
